Understanding the Fed’s Recent Rate Cuts

The central question looming over Wall Street is whether half-percentage-point cuts are becoming the new norm. While Fed policymakers claim this isn’t the case, market reactions suggest otherwise.

  • Official Predictions: Only one Fed official anticipates cuts exceeding a quarter point at upcoming meetings.
  • Market Sentiment: Futures traders are betting on the likelihood of three-quarters of a point in cuts by year’s end, implying at least one double cut in the two remaining meetings.

The Disconnect Between Words and Actions

Historically, the Fed has struggled with accurately predicting its own actions. This year alone, forecasts have fluctuated wildly:

  • From three cuts to one, and now back to four, including last week’s double cut.

This inconsistency raises an important question: why should investors trust the Fed’s latest predictions?

The Challenge of the Neutral Rate

Another layer of complexity is the Fed’s uncertainty about the neutral rate (or r-star), which reflects where rates might settle in a balanced economy. Current estimates range from 2.4% to 3.8%, considerably higher than pre-pandemic levels.

This wide range highlights uncertainties around future inflation, driven by:

  • Deglobalization
  • Increased government spending
  • Military and green initiatives
  • An aging global population

Investor Reactions: The Market’s Take

Despite the Fed’s hesitations, investors are acting as if dovishness is the new norm. The implications are clear:

  • Short-term borrowing costs are decreasing as traders anticipate lower rates.
  • Long-term borrowing costs are rising, as a stronger economy is expected to fuel inflation.

The market movements following the Fed’s announcements were significant:

  • Smaller stocks surged more than 2%.
  • Speculative growth companies saw notable gains.
  • The yield on junk bonds dropped back to levels seen after the Fed’s first post-COVID-19 rate hike.

The Paradox of Rate Cuts

It’s puzzling that markets are responding positively when historically, significant rate cuts signal an impending recession. Yet, investors seem to believe that the Fed’s current strategy will avoid such a downturn.

What Investors Need to Consider

Investors are essentially pricing in a scenario where:

  • Inflation decreases significantly.
  • The job market softens, allowing for more aggressive cuts without triggering a recession.

This is a precarious balancing act. Should the economy falter or if the Fed’s cuts are less aggressive than anticipated, we could see volatility return to the markets.
